Will NDA Form The Government Again?
The NDA has a massive majority with 202 seats. BJP holds 89 seats, making it the biggest party. JDU has 85 seats, keeping Nitish Kumar important in decision-making. Smaller partners like LJP(RV), HAM and RLM together add crucial numbers. This strong majority gives NDA full tenancy over the next government formation. Political analysts say NDA will take decisions fast once the Assembly is dissolved.
